The Windows.Loader.v2.1.3-Daz utility acts as a specialized bootloader. Instead of altering the hardware BIOS directly, it intercepts the boot sequence right before Windows initializes. It injects a virtual SLIC table into the system memory. When the operating system queries the hardware, it reads the simulated table and assigns a "Genuine" status to the software installation. Technically, Windows Loader works by injecting a into the system before Windows boots. This process mimics a "Slic" (System Licensed Internal Code) used by major PC manufacturers like Dell, HP, and Lenovo. When the operating system starts, it "sees" this code and believes it is running on an OEM-licensed machine, effectively activating the software.
